Hiker Becomes Trapped At Keyhole Canyon

Officials say a hiker became trapped in a canyon about 40 miles south of Las Vegas.

The Review-Journal reports that Las Vegas police Lt. Grant Rogers say reports came in about a missing or trapped hiker in Keyhole Canyon just after 4 p.m. Sunday. The Search and Rescue unit responded and was working to free the man Sunday night.

Rogers says the man was trapped by ropes near a dried-out waterfall.

Keyhole Canyon is about halfway between Boulder City and Searchlight in southern Clark County.
